Concerns Arise Over Insufficient Funeral Support for Madeira's Young Residents

The Juventude Popular of Madeira expresses deep concern about the inadequacy of public support for funeral expenses of children and young people, highlighting the need for a more humane and dignified response.

In recent developments, the Juventude Popular of Madeira has expressed significant concern regarding the limitations of public financial support available for the funeral expenses of children and young people. The issue, highlighted by the organization, points to the inadequacy of the current subsidy which is contingent upon a contributory career—a condition not applicable to many young individuals.

The organization's statement underscores that the existing subsidy falls short of covering the actual costs associated with funerals, thus presenting a serious financial burden on grieving families. This is particularly challenging in Madeira, where the cost of living can exacerbate such financial strains.

Juventude Popular argues that the matter should be viewed beyond mere financial terms. They advocate for a public response that is humane, proportionate, and reflective of the dignity of human life. This call to action emphasizes the importance of supporting families in their most vulnerable moments by ensuring they do not face additional financial hardships.
